4.1.4
If a quarter wavelength is coiled up, a very compact antenna can be made which still has reasonable
efficiency. Some experimentation may be required to find resonance, because the length of the wire is not
exactly related to a quarter wavelength. This type of antenna is very popular at lower frequencies.
4.1.5
A spiral antenna, with the windings in one plane like a pancake, is well suited to be implemented on a PCB.
Performance is similar to the helix.
4.1.6
The meander antenna or meander pattern, is an antenna with the wire folded back and forth where
resonance is found in a much more compact structure than can otherwise be obtained.
The meander, spiral, and helix antennas are similar in that resonance is obtained in a compact space by
compressing the wire in different ways. In all three cases, the radiation resistance, bandwidth, and
efficiency drops off as size is decreased, and tuning becomes increasingly critical. Impedance matching
can be implemented by tapping, as in the F-antenna. The meander and helix antenna, or a combination of
these two, are easily implemented in a PCB, and many chip antennas are based on these types of antenna.
